California's Outdoor Fountains Research and Results

California's Outdoor Fountains Research and Results The first example of a soda tax in the USA came in February 2014, when it was approved by the city of Berkley, California. By taxing sugary drinks, the city hopes to motivate a lot more people to decide on healthier choices, such as water.California's Outdoor Fountains Research Results 558357916.jpg The aim of the research was to evaluate the state of community drinking water fountains and figure out if there is a distinction in access to fresh, operating drinking fountains based on racial or economic components. The study utilized a GPS app to collect data on current water fountains in the city. Demographic data on race and earnings was then gathered using the US Census database. The analysts looked to use both data sets to figure out if demographics were interconnected to drinking water fountain access. Each water fountain and the demographics of its nearby area were analyzed to reveal whether the location of the fountains or their standard of maintenance demonstrated any relationship to income, race, or other points. The fact that the fountains were operating was not a guarantee that they were well-maintained, given that quite a few were in need of cleaning and repair.

Archaic Greek Art: Garden Statuary

Archaic Greek Art: Garden Statuary The primitive Greeks developed the very first freestanding statuary, an impressive achievement as most sculptures up until then had been reliefs cut into walls and pillars. Youthful, attractive male or female (kore) Greeks were the subject matter of most of the statues, or kouros figures. Symbolizing beauty to the Greeks, the kouroi were designed to look rigid and commonly had foot forward; the males were healthy, sturdy, and nude. The kouroi started to be life-sized starting in 650 BC. During the Archaic period, a big time of changes, the Greeks were developing new types of government, expressions of art, and a deeper awareness of people and cultures outside Greece. Still, these battles did little to impede the progression of the Greek civilization.

An Introduction to Garden Herbs

Introduction Garden Herbs 093573884.jpg An Introduction to Garden Herbs Some gardeners are enticed to natural herbs which can effortlessly be raised inside the house and out and are ideal in a variety of cooking methods. You will enjoy immediate gratification when you grow herbs in the garden as they can be used in cooking sauces, soups, marinades and a range of other recipes. While you may presume you have to get out and prune regularly with an herb garden this is not accurate, but even better you can keep it going all year long by moving your pots inside in the fall. There are a couple of positive aspects of having perennial herbs in your garden such as the fact that they do not call for replanting at the end of the year or typically die. Over and above this, you should think about your personal taste requirements when choosing herbs to flavor meals. Think about the meals you like when picking out which herbs to plant in your garden. For instance, if you cook a lot of Italian food you may want to plant basil and oregano. If you like Latin food, go with cilantro. You must determine where your herb garden will be placed in order to figure out which herbs will grow best. If you live in a mild climate, with warm winters and relatively cool summers, it may be easiest to plant straight into the ground. It is simultaneously an attractive way to landscape your yard and an effortless choice because you do not need to construct or buy planters. There is absolutely nothing you can do to escape harsh weather conditions that might affect your plants. However, there's hope because planters can be transported indoors whenever there's bad weather outdoors so they are flexible and convenient for your herbs.

Fountains Hydro-statics for Dummies

Fountains Hydro-statics for Dummies All liquids in a state of equilibrium exert pressure on the materials it comes in contact with. The force used falls into one of two categories: external force or hydrostatic energy.Fountains Hydro-statics Dummies 3146352885878.jpg When pushing against a level wall, the fluid applies equal force at different points on the wall. When an object is totally submerged in a liquid, vertical force is applied to the object at every point. This applied force is known as buoyancy, while the principle itself is known as Archimedes’ principle. Hydrostatic pressure is created by hydrostatic force, when the force exerts itself on a point of liquid. A city’s water supply system, fountains, and artesian wells are all illustrations of the application of these principles on containers.
